Not necessarily. At least for me, it's always a choice of two things, location plus eco settings in the hotels. It doesn't take much to be eco: urban eco hotels can spare more in carbon footprint from their guests walking by being nearby to the center, than saving up on dry cleaning but being too far away from the places one usually goes to visit once in a vacation.
